Positive results from new ATI drivers

Recommended Posts

Hi all, just thought I'd let folks know if you hadn't heard. ATI has a new driver set out 7.10 catalyst drivers. I have a "maturing" card, x1900xt, and loaded these drivers last night. I can't give valid frames report as I didn't set up any scientific testing. Just didn't have the energy. But in the new controls, I set aa at 4x, and enabled supersampling. Seems like I'd tried that in the past and suffered serious frames setbacks. This time the results were satisfying. Super sharp visuals, never thought I'd see such great display, and pretty ok frames, nothing below 15 in downtown Las Vegas, extremely dense scenery, dense autogen, moderate settings for traffic, no bloom, ground shadows enabled, water at 2.0....Bobcore2duo e6600 @ 3.0ghz4gig ramx1900xt

I have also had good results from the new drivers. I use ATI Tray Tools instead of CCC. The most interesting thing is that with all previous drivers, I could never get my memory clocks above the stock 702 without a freeze up. Now I have the memory set to 740 no problem.
